![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
算法
文章平均质量分 64
峰上踏雪
在最不期待的时候,反而一切都会变的顺利。
展开
-
二分查找法细节整理,以及不同场景下的使用模板
目录 一,前言 二,细节整理,不同场景下的使用模板 1.二分查找的框架 2.寻找一个数(基本的二分搜索) 1.为什么 while(left <= right) 2.为什么left = mid + 1,right = mid - 1 3.此算法有什么缺陷? 3.寻找左侧边界的二分搜索 1.为什么 while(left <right) 2.为什么left = mid + 1,right = mid ? 4.寻找右侧边界的二分查找 1.为什么 ...原创 2022-04-12 15:50:48 · 430 阅读 · 0 评论 -
合并两个有序数组
1.题目描述 合并两个有序数组 给你两个按 非递减顺序 排列的整数数组nums1 和 nums2,另有两个整数 m 和 n ,分别表示 nums1 和 nums2 中的元素数目。 请你 合并 nums2 到 nums1 中,使合并后的数组同样按 非递减顺序 排列。 注意:最终,合并后数组不应由函数返回,而是存储在数组 nums1 中。为了应对这种情况,nums1 的初始长度为 m + n,其中前 m 个元素表示应合并的元素,后 n 个元素为 0 ,应忽略。nums2 2. 的长度为 n 。 .原创 2022-04-11 16:45:09 · 196 阅读 · 0 评论